Chennai Bachelor Party Itinerary

Viewed by 98 travelers

Day 1: Sunday, December 10

Morning: Start your day with a visit to Marina Beach, the iconic stretch of coastline in Chennai. Enjoy a peaceful morning walk along the sandy shores and witness the sunrise over the Bay of Bengal.

Afternoon: Head to Muttukadu, located on the outskirts of Chennai, for some thrilling water sports activities. Indulge in jet skiing, banana boat rides, and kayaking, and have a fun-filled afternoon with your friends. Estimated cost: INR 1500 per person.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Evening: To end the day on a high note, explore the vibrant nightlife of Chennai. Visit places like Bay 146, 10 Downing Street, or The Leather Bar for some delicious food, drinks, and music. Estimated cost: INR 1500 per person. Time spent: 4-5 hours.

Day 2: Monday, December 11

Morning: Start the day with a visit to Arignar Anna Zoological Park, one of the largest zoos in Asia. Explore the vast collection of animals and spend time admiring the natural beauty of the park. Estimated cost: INR 100 per person.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Afternoon: Head to East Coast Road (ECR) and indulge in a thrilling go-karting session at Kart Attack. Enjoy the adrenaline rush as you race against your friends. Estimated cost: INR 400 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Evening: Visit the Mahabalipuram Shore Temple and witness the breathtaking sunset over the Bay of Bengal. Explore the ancient stone carvings and take memorable photographs at this UNESCO World Heritage site. Estimated cost: INR 100 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Day 3: Tuesday, December 12

Morning: Take a trip to DakshinaChitra, a cultural village showcasing the heritage and traditions of South India. Immerse yourself in the rich history and artistry of the region. Estimated cost: INR 250 per person.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Afternoon: Visit VGP Universal Kingdom, an amusement park offering thrilling rides and entertainment. Enjoy roller coasters, water slides, and other attractions. Estimated cost: INR 1200 per person. Time spent: 4-5 hours.

Evening: Explore the vibrant nightlife of Chennai by visiting clubs and lounges like Q-Bar, Pasha, or The Flying Elephant for some dancing and partying. Estimated cost: INR 2000 per person. Time spent: 4-5 hours.

Day 4: Wednesday, December 13

Morning: Start the day with a visit to the Government Museum Chennai, where you can explore a vast collection of art, archaeological artifacts, and historical exhibits. Estimated cost: INR 50 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Afternoon: Head to Guindy National Park for a relaxing afternoon amidst nature. Take a leisurely walk, spot wildlife, and enjoy a picnic with your friends. Estimated cost: INR 20 per person.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Evening: Experience the joy of paintball at a nearby gaming arena. Engage in a thrilling battle with your friends and have a fun-filled evening. Estimated cost: INR 500 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Day 5: Thursday, December 14

Morning: Indulge in a rejuvenating spa session at a luxury spa and wellness center in Chennai. Pamper yourselves with massages and treatments to relax and unwind. Estimated cost: INR 2000 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Afternoon: Visit the Chennai Rail Museum, where you can explore a collection of vintage trains, locomotives, and learn about the history of Indian Railways. Estimated cost: INR 100 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Evening: Head to a rooftop bar like The Crown, Aqua, or Sky Lounge for panoramic views of the city while sipping on cocktails and enjoying the evening breeze. Estimated cost: INR 1500 per person.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Day 6: Friday, December 15

Morning: Take a day trip to Mahabalipuram and explore its famous temples and rock-cut cave temples. Admire the architectural marvels and learn about the history of this UNESCO World Heritage site. Estimated cost: INR 500 per person. Time spent: 4-5 hours.

Afternoon: Enjoy a relaxing boat ride in Pulicat Lake, one of the largest saltwater lagoons in India. Observe migratory birds and soak in the serenity of the surroundings. Estimated cost: INR 500 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Evening: Visit a microbrewery like Moonrakers or The Velveteen Rabbit and savor craft beers and delicious food while enjoying live music or DJ performances. Estimated cost: INR 1500 per person.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Day 7: Saturday, December 16

Morning: Go on a shopping spree at Pondy Bazaar, one of the busiest shopping districts in Chennai. Explore a wide range of clothing, accessories, electronics, and more. Estimated cost: Varied.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Afternoon: Visit the Covelong Point Surf School and try your hand at surfing. Learn the basics from expert instructors and catch some waves in the Bay of Bengal. Estimated cost: INR 2000 per person. Time spent: 3-4 hours.

Evening: End your bachelor party trip with a memorable dinner cruise along the Chennai coastline. Enjoy a sumptuous meal while cruising amidst stunning views of the sea. Estimated cost: INR 3000 per person. Time spent: 2-3 hours.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

If you're looking for off the beaten path attractions, consider visiting the Armenian Church in Chennai, an architectural marvel with beautiful interiors. For a unique culinary experience, head to Amethyst Café, known for its charming ambiance and delicious food. The nightlife hotspot, Pub Zipper, is a favorite among locals and offers a lively atmosphere. Finally, don't miss the chance to explore Mylapore, a vibrant neighborhood with bustling markets and historical sites.
